Aaron Herrera’s arrival will help fill the void left by the departure of Canadian defender Alistair Johnston, who CF Montreal transferred to Scotland’s Celtic earlier this month
Defender Aaron Herrera was acquired by CF Montreal in trade with Real Salt Lake on Wednesday.
Real Salt Lake gets $350,000 in 2023 General Allocation Money, $150,000 in 2024 General Allocation Money, Montreal’s natural first round pick in the 2023 MLS SuperDraft and a 2023 international roster spot in return. “ can play a variety of positions, both as a central defender in a three-man backline, and on the flanks, on the right and on the left,” CF Montreal vice-president and chief sporting officer Olivier Renard said in a release.
